Προγραμματιστής Ιστού: ποιος είναι και πώς να γίνεις;
Η γκάμα των ειδικοτήτων στον τομέα της Πληροφορικής αυξάνεται συνεχώς. Ωστόσο, ο προγραμματιστής Ιστού είναι το πιο απαιτητικό επάγγελμα, ειδικά αν κάποιος ξέρει πώς να δουλεύει με διάφορα εργαλεία στον τομέα της δημιουργίας πόρων στο Διαδίκτυο. Εάν οι δυνατότητες ενός ειδικού στον τομέα του προγραμματισμού Ιστού είναι εκτεταμένες και ποικίλες, τότε έχει το δικαίωμα να υπολογίζει σε μια υψηλά αμειβόμενη εργασία.
Ποιος είναι?
Οι προγραμματιστές Ιστού είναι επαγγελματίες που εργάζονται με την τεχνολογία υπολογιστών, δηλαδή με τον προγραμματισμό Ιστού. Υλοποιούν και υλοποιούν τις ιδέες των web designers, δημιουργούν όμορφες και εύχρηστες ιστοσελίδες και πύλες.
Στην εργασία τους, οι προγραμματιστές Ιστού χρησιμοποιούν εργαλεία όπως Flash, Dreamweaver, ColdFusion, Tilda Publishing και πολλοί άλλοι. Απαραίτητη η γνώση Java, HTML, PHP, CGL, JAVA Script. Όλα τα παραπάνω βοηθούν στη δημιουργία και την επέκταση των δυνατοτήτων των τοποθεσιών, και επίσης κάνουν τις σελίδες διαφορετικές, προσθέτοντας ήχο, κινούμενες λεπτομέρειες, ερωτηματολόγια, διαδραστικά παιχνίδια και ευκαιρίες για online αγορές.
Η δουλειά ενός προγραμματιστή Ιστού είναι αδιαχώριστη από τον παγκόσμιο ιστό. Δημιουργεί πόρους των οποίων η αποστολή είναι να αναπτύσσονται και να υπάρχουν στο Διαδίκτυο. Μόνο με τη βοήθεια ενός εκπροσώπου αυτού του επαγγέλματος μπορούν να πραγματοποιηθούν έργα Διαδικτύου. Ασχολείται με την προετοιμασία τεχνικών προδιαγραφών για τοποθεσίες, τη δημιουργία δυναμικών σελίδων και διεπαφών σε βάσεις δεδομένων.
Στην ιδανική περίπτωση, ένας εξαιρετικά επαγγελματίας προγραμματιστής Ιστού έχει κατανόηση της χρηστικότητας, επομένως η διεπαφή των προϊόντων Διαδικτύου που έχει αναπτύξει δεν είναι μόνο αισθητικά ελκυστική, αλλά και εύκολη στη χρήση.
Είναι σημαντικό να μπορείς να κάνεις αφαίρεση, δηλαδή να βλέπεις το προϊόν που δημιουργείται ή δημιουργείται μέσα από τα μάτια ενός μέσου χρήστη: πόσο άνετο ή ευχάριστο είναι για αυτόν να το χρησιμοποιεί. Η μελέτη των αναγκών των καταναλωτών δεν είναι το πρωταρχικό καθήκον για έναν εκπρόσωπο αυτού του επαγγέλματος, ωστόσο, πρέπει να φανταστεί ποιο είναι το κοινό-στόχος του προϊόντος και τι θέλουν αυτοί οι άνθρωποι.
Τα υπέρ και τα κατά του επαγγέλματος
Οποιοδήποτε επάγγελμα έχει τα πλεονεκτήματα και τα μειονεκτήματά του, και ο προγραμματισμός Ιστού δεν αποτελεί εξαίρεση.
Τα πλεονεκτήματα είναι τα εξής:
- οι ειδικοί έχουν μεγάλη ζήτηση στην αγορά εργασίας.
- Η εργασία έχει ένα εξαιρετικό δημιουργικό συστατικό: καθεμία από τις εργασίες πρέπει να προσεγγίζεται ξεχωριστά, η λύση είναι δυνατή χρησιμοποιώντας διαφορετικές μεθόδους και το αποτέλεσμα είναι πάντα μοναδικό.
- την ικανότητα συνδυασμού εργασίας και σπουδών, καθώς και την εκπλήρωση πολλών παραγγελιών ταυτόχρονα.
- μπορείτε να ξεκινήσετε να εργάζεστε σε ένα επάγγελμα χωρίς δίπλωμα.
- Μπορείτε να εργαστείτε από το σπίτι, συμπεριλαμβανομένου του να γίνετε ελεύθερος επαγγελματίας.
- Οι αποφάσεις λαμβάνονται επίσης από τον ίδιο τον προγραμματιστή: βρίσκεται αντιμέτωπος με μια εργασία και οι μέθοδοι και οι τρόποι επίτευξής της είναι η επιλογή ενός ειδικού.
Τα μειονεκτήματα περιλαμβάνουν τα ακόλουθα σημεία:
- ακανόνιστες ώρες εργασίας (όταν εκτελείτε μια περίπλοκη εργασία σε σύντομο χρονικό διάστημα, η ημέρα μπορεί να είναι πολύ μεγάλη).
- σε μια μικρή εταιρεία ή ένα μικρό έργο, ένας προγραμματιστής Ιστού πρέπει να συμμορφώνεται με την παροιμία "ένας Ελβετός, ένας θεριστής και ένας παίκτης", δηλαδή να εκτελεί εργασίες για πολλά άλλα επαγγέλματα και επίσης να αλλάζει συνεχώς την προσοχή από μια εργασία σε αλλο;
- ελάχιστες ευκαιρίες για εξέλιξη σταδιοδρομίας (δεν υπάρχει καθετοποιημένος για αυτήν την ειδικότητα), αλλά μπορείτε να επεκτείνετε και να εμβαθύνετε τις γνώσεις σας όσο θέλετε.
Εργασιακές ευθύνες
Για έναν υπάλληλο πλήρους απασχόλησης, αναπτύσσεται μια περιγραφή θέσης εργασίας, η οποία απαριθμεί τα καθήκοντα, τα δικαιώματα και τις ευθύνες του εργαζομένου. Όσον αφορά τον ελεύθερο επαγγελματία, οι συνθήκες εργασίας διευκρινίζονται στη σύμβαση παροχής υπηρεσιών. Εάν δεν υπάρχει (για παράδειγμα, τα μέρη επικοινωνούν μόνο μέσω της ανταλλαγής ανεξάρτητων επαγγελματιών), τότε οι όροι περιλαμβάνονται στην παραγγελία.
Προγραμματιστής Ιστού στον οργανισμό:
- αναπτύσσει τους στόχους και τους στόχους των μελλοντικών έργων, επιλέγει το περιβάλλον για την ανάπτυξή τους, τη γλώσσα στην οποία θα πραγματοποιηθεί ο προγραμματισμός, το λογισμικό.
- δημιουργεί έναν πόρο Ιστού.
- το ενημερώνει και το διατηρεί.
Επιπλέον, εάν είναι απαραίτητο, ο προγραμματιστής Ιστού ασχολείται με την ανάπτυξη του σχεδιασμού της διεπαφής.
Απαιτήσεις
Δεδομένου ότι χρειάζεται ένας καλός προγραμματιστής Ιστού σε οποιαδήποτε εταιρεία Διαδικτύου, πολύ συχνά τέτοιες θέσεις περιλαμβάνονται απευθείας στο προσωπικό.
Για τους εργαζόμενους πλήρους απασχόλησης, μία από τις βασικές προϋποθέσεις είναι η τεχνική εκπαίδευση. Σε σπάνιες περιπτώσεις, ένας πραγματικά μοναδικός ειδικός μπορεί να δημιουργήσει ιστότοπους και να υλοποιήσει μεγάλα έργα στο Διαδίκτυο χωρίς έναν. Η τεχνική εκπαίδευση θα πρέπει να είναι εξειδικευμένη, δηλαδή να σχετίζεται με προγραμματισμό, υπολογιστικά συστήματα, αυτοματισμό ελέγχου και άλλα. Η κατοχή πιστοποιητικού ή διπλώματος εκπαίδευσης απευθείας στον προγραμματισμό Ιστού θα είναι ένα μεγάλο πλεονέκτημα.
Αλλά για τους εργοδότες που ενδιαφέρονται για το αποτέλεσμα, ούτε η εκπαίδευση, ούτε η εμφάνιση, ούτε άλλες ιδιότητες ενός εργαζομένου έχουν σημασία αν δημιουργεί ακριβώς τέτοιες τοποθεσίες όπως αρέσει στον εργοδότη.
Σε αυτήν την περίπτωση, ο προγραμματιστής Ιστού μπορεί να μην προσληφθεί, αλλά θα συναφθεί συμφωνία συνεργασίας μαζί του με πολύ ευνοϊκούς όρους και για τα δύο μέρη.
Επαγγελματικά προσόντα
Υπάρχουν αρκετές δεξιότητες που πρέπει να διαθέτει ένας πολύ επαγγελματίας προγραμματιστής Ιστού. Αυτό περιλαμβάνει τόσο τα εξειδικευμένα σημάδια ενός στενού επαγγελματία όσο και τις ιδιότητες που πρέπει να έχει κάθε ειδικός του οποίου η δραστηριότητα σχετίζεται με την ψυχική εργασία. Συνοπτικά, η λίστα θα είναι η εξής:
- εξαιρετική μνήμη?
- προσοχή στις μικρές λεπτομέρειες.
- υπομονή, ικανότητα να παραμείνετε ήρεμοι, αντίσταση στο στρες.
- ικανότητα εργασίας σε ομάδα ·
- καλή ανοχή σε ισχυρό ψυχικό στρες.
- τεχνική εκπαίδευση: ορισμένοι εργοδότες χρειάζονται δευτεροβάθμια εξειδίκευση, ενώ άλλοι χρειάζονται μόνο ανώτερη.
- δεξιότητες εργασίας με διάφορες γλώσσες προγραμματισμού·
- τη δυνατότητα χρήσης συστημάτων ανάπτυξης (για παράδειγμα, ένα σύστημα πρωτοκόλλου).
- ικανότητα χρήσης μεγάλων βάσεων δεδομένων.
- Μια υποχρεωτική και βασική δεξιότητα για έναν προγραμματιστή Ιστού είναι στην πραγματικότητα ο προγραμματισμός ιστοσελίδων (ένα χαρτοφυλάκιο είναι το πιο σημαντικό στοιχείο ενός βιογραφικού για αυτόν τον ειδικό).
Ποιότητες
Ένας προγραμματιστής Ιστού πρέπει απαραιτήτως να έχει ιδιότητες όπως το άνοιγμα σε νέα πράγματα, η περιέργεια και η ικανότητα να συλλαμβάνει πληροφορίες εν κινήσει. Σε αυτή την περίπτωση, θα είναι πολύ πιο εύκολο γι 'αυτόν να απομνημονεύσει και να εφαρμόσει νέες γνώσεις.
Η αυτοεκπαίδευση είναι ένα πολύ σημαντικό μέρος της δουλειάς ενός προγραμματιστή Ιστού. Αυτό ισχύει επίσης για τη μελέτη της βιβλιογραφίας, την έρευνα πηγών Ιστού και τη συμμετοχή σε σχετικά συνέδρια και master classes.
Εκπαίδευση και καριέρα
Υπάρχουν δύο δρόμοι για να γίνεις προγραμματιστής Ιστού. Το πρώτο είναι η απόκτηση ανώτερης τεχνικής ή μαθηματικής εκπαίδευσης σε μία από τις ειδικότητες:
- πληροφορική και τεχνολογία υπολογιστών·
- Εφαρμοσμένα μαθηματικά;
- λογισμικό για VT και αυτοματοποιημένα συστήματα.
Και μπορείτε να μελετήσετε σε μαθήματα που δίνουν όχι μόνο θεωρητικές, αλλά και άριστες πρακτικές γνώσεις απευθείας κατά τη διάρκεια της εκπαίδευσης. Υπάρχει μεγάλος αριθμός μαθημάτων: επί πληρωμή και δωρεάν, ενδοσχολική και εξ αποστάσεως εκπαίδευση. Μερικά από τα καλύτερα είναι μαθήματα Netology ή Skillbox. Η διαδικτυακή εκπαίδευση καθιστά δυνατή την άμεση εφαρμογή της γνώσης που αποκτήθηκε, ολοκληρώνοντας απλές παραγγελίες σε ανταλλαγές ανεξάρτητων επαγγελματιών.
Βελτιώνοντας σταδιακά τις δεξιότητές σας και συμμετέχοντας σε συνεχή αυτοεκπαίδευση (παρακολούθηση ιστολογίων βίντεο, διαδικτυακά σεμινάρια, σεμινάρια, διαδικτυακά μαθήματα), μπορείτε να κερδίσετε πολλά χρήματα. Μπορείτε να σπουδάσετε σε διαφορετικά μαθήματα - για παράδειγμα, πρώτα να μάθετε τα βασικά της HTML, αργότερα να καταλάβετε Flash, Java και ούτω καθεξής. Αυτά τα πράγματα, που φαίνονται δυσδιάκριτα σε έναν αρχάριο, είναι στην πραγματικότητα εντελώς διαφορετικά. Με κάθε νέο μάθημα ο άνθρωπος αποκτά νέες δεξιότητες που μπορεί να εφαρμόσει μαζί και χωριστά, πετυχαίνοντας τη δική του μοναδική «χειρογραφή» στον προγραμματισμό.
Στην ειδικότητα υπάρχουν και αρκετοί αυτοδίδακτοι. Είναι δυνατό να κυριαρχήσετε το επάγγελμα από το μηδέν, αλλά είναι ακόμα καλύτερο να το κάνετε με βάση την τεχνική εκπαίδευση. Οι ανθρωπιστικές επιστήμες μπορεί να είναι προκλητικές.
Για να ξεκινήσετε το επάγγελμα, μπορείτε επίσης να πάτε με δύο τρόπους. Εάν έχετε μόλις αποφοιτήσει ή συνεχίζετε να σπουδάζετε και δεν έχετε πρακτική εμπειρία, μπορείτε να κάνετε πρακτική άσκηση σε μια μεγάλη εταιρεία που αναπτύσσει ιστότοπους και άλλα προϊόντα Διαδικτύου. Αυτό θα δώσει μια τεράστια εμπειρία τόσο από άποψη πρακτικής εργασίας όσο και από άποψη εργασίας σε μια μεγάλη ομάδα επαγγελματιών. Ένας ταλαντούχος ασκούμενος μπορεί κάλλιστα να μείνει στο προσωπικό εάν η δουλειά του αρέσει στη διοίκηση.
Το να δουλεύεις για τον εαυτό σου είναι ένας άλλος τρόπος. Ενώ ακόμα σπουδάζετε, μπορείτε να δέχεστε μικρές και απλές παραγγελίες σε ανταλλαγές ανεξάρτητων επαγγελματιών, δημιουργώντας το δικό σας χαρτοφυλάκιο. Μόλις η ποσότητα μετατραπεί σε ποιότητα (και αυτό σίγουρα θα συμβεί για όσους είναι παθιασμένοι με τη δουλειά τους), μπορείτε να αυξήσετε την τιμή και να εκτελέσετε πιο περίπλοκες και ακριβές παραγγελίες. Έτσι, υπάρχει βελτίωση των δεξιοτήτων, αύξηση των αποδοχών.
Ταυτόχρονα, είναι δυνατή η ανεξάρτητη εργασία από οπουδήποτε στον κόσμο όπου υπάρχει σύνδεση στο Διαδίκτυο.